A fun little comedy with some big stars. John Malkovich owns his role, and Colin Hanks is good as well (Tom Hanks has nothing to do in a small role, but it's always nice to see him).
There are some really funny moments but I wouldn't say the movie is hilarious. The highlights are definitely Howard's outrageous handshake as well as his obsession with the important distinction between color and black and white photos.
